The former Brazilian leader has been arrested after authorities determined he posed a definite escape threat while under house arrest.
The ex-president was found guilty of plotting a military coup in last fall and sentenced more than a 27-year term in jail, but he was staying under confinement pending appeals.
Brazilian Supreme Court Justice the presiding justice said the decision to arrest the elderly politician was a preventative measure after "new facts" emerged.
This encompassed trying to remove his ankle monitor and a call for a public vigil that could "allow for a potential flight.
In a document approving the arrest, the judge said intelligence from the unit overseeing Bolsonaro's house arrest suggested the ex-president's plan to remove the surveillance device to guarantee victory in his escape.
This, it said, would be assisted by the confusion caused by the demonstration called by his son.
His child, Flávio, who serves as a congressional representative, called for a gathering of his backers near his father's house to take place on Saturday night.
The senator wrote on online platforms on the previous day: Do you plan to struggle for your nation, or watch it all from your smartphone there on your settee? I call on you to struggle with us."
He said the vigil would be so followers could seek divine intervention for his well-being and for the reestablishment of democratic governance in our country."
Part of Justice Moraes's ruling was the chance of Bolsonaro's transfer to diplomatic missions near the dwelling, considering that the inquiries revealed a background of arranging to seek refuge through a diplomatic representation", a declaration said.
The court filing emphasizes that the American diplomatic mission in the national capital, Brasilia, is located around approximately 13 kilometers from his dwelling.
His judicial problems have drawn the ire of fellow conservative nationalist United States President President Trump, causing him to impose a 50% tariff on Brazilian product imports.
He is being held in a Federal Police station in Brasilia and will experience a imprisonment assessment on the following day.
It was only on last Friday that the his legal team asked the High Court to authorize him to serve his whole jail sentence under house arrest, with electronic monitoring.
They also petitioned that he be allowed to depart his residence for medical care, saying he demanded frequent medical attention for respiratory ailments and other illnesses.
He was determined responsible of leading a scheme aimed at retaining his authority after he failed to win the presidential race to his political opponent, Lula.
Supreme Court justices said that he had knowledge of a scheme which included plans to kill Lula and his running partner, Alckmin, and to arrest and execute Alexandre de Moraes - the top judicial official who has been presiding over Bolsonaro's trial.
The conspiracy was prevented because it couldn't obtain the backing of the armed forces officials. His successor was took office without incident on 1 January 2023.
But a following week, on January 8th, thousands of Bolsonaro supporters stormed and vandalised public facilities in the federal district, BrasÃlia.
The law enforcement took action and around fifteen hundred individuals were detained.
The justices found that the demonstrators had been incited by the former president whose plan, they said, was for the national armed forces to take action, restore order and return him to office.
At the period, Bolsonaro's lawyers called the decades-long sentence unreasonably severe".
He was also barred from campaigning for office until 2060 - eight years later after the conclusion of his imprisonment.
The ex-leader called the legal proceedings a political persecution and said it was aimed at blocking him competing in the 2026 national vote.
